Five doctors, including the dean of one of the Government Medical College, were booked at the police station on Wednesday for allegedly abetting suicide of a 24-year-old resident doctor. The victim had ended life on Tuesday by jumping from an under-construction hospital building. The accused were also booked under Prevention of Atrocities Act following allegations levelled by the father of the deceased. The complaint was lodged by 56-year-old deputy engineer in Dakshin Gujarat.

Police booked 2 senior resident doctors in the surgery department, head of surgery, dean of the College, and head of the department of forensic. The accused were booked for abetment of suicide and Prevention of Atrocities Act.
